Development of a Predictive Program for Salmonella Enteritidis Growth in Ground Chicken and Liquid Egg Products

摘要

In this study, we developed a predictive program for Salmonella Enteritidis growth in ground chicken and liquid egg products at various temperature patterns. The ground chicken samples were sterilized chicken and raw chicken containing high and low levels of natural microflora, and the liquid egg products were pasteurized or unpasteurized. Microbial growth data published in our previous papers were used for prediction with our new logistic model. The program for the bacterial growth in those food materials was developed on a commercially available spread-sheet program. Users can instantly predict the Salmonella growth in those chicken and egg yolk products by inputting their temperature histories. The growth of natural microflora in the chicken products can also be predicted with the program. This program could be a useful tool to ensure the microbial safety of those materials with regards to Salmonella Enteritidis growth.
